网友您好, 请在下方输入框内输入要搜索的题目:
题目内容
(请给出正确答案)
Decorator模式主要两个优点有以下哪些?()
- A、比静态继承更灵活
- B、避免在层次结构高层的类有太多的特征
- C、有许多小对象,很容易对它们进行定制,但是很难学习这些系统,排错也很困难
- D、Decorator与它的Component不一样,Decorator是一个透明的包装
参考答案
更多 “Decorator模式主要两个优点有以下哪些?()A、比静态继承更灵活B、避免在层次结构高层的类有太多的特征C、有许多小对象,很容易对它们进行定制,但是很难学习这些系统,排错也很困难D、Decorator与它的Component不一样,Decorator是一个透明的包装” 相关考题
考题
行为型设计模式描述类或对象如何交互和如何分配职责。以下()模式是行为型设计模式。A.装饰器(Decorator)B.构建器(Builder)C.组合(Composite)D.解释器(Interpreter)
考题
Decorator模式的结构图如图13-4所示。关于其说法不正确的是(50)。A.动态地给一个对象添加一些额外的职责。就增加功能来说,Decorator模式相比生成子类更为灵活。B.在不影响其它对象的情况下,以动态、透明的方式给单个对象添加职责。C.Decorator模式的两个主要优点是:比静态继承更灵活,避免在层次结构高层的类有太多的特征。D.Decorator模式是一种行为模式。
考题
下图是( )设计模式的类图,该设计模式的目的是( ),图中,Decorator和Component之间是( )关系,ConcreteDecorator和Decorator之间是(请作答此空)关系。
A.依赖
B.关联
C.继承
D.组合
考题
下图是(请作答此空)设计模式的类图,该设计模式的目的是( ),图中,Decorator和Component之间是( )关系,ConcreteDecorator和Decorator之间是( )关系。
A.适配器
B.桥接
C.装饰
D.代理
考题
下图是( )设计模式的类图,该设计模式的目的是( ),图中,Decorator和Component之间是(请作答此空)关系,ConcreteDecorator和Decorator之间是( )关系。
A.依赖和关联
B.依赖和继承
C.关联和实现
D.继承和实现
考题
以下哪种设计模式能够支持动态地给一个对象增加其他职责而且在职责整合时支持热插拔()A、桥接模式(Bridge)B、装饰模式(Decorator)C、享元模式(Flyweight)D、外观模式(Facade)
考题
Decorator模式主要两个缺点主要有以下哪些?()A、比静态继承更灵活B、避免在层次结构高层的类有太多的特征C、有许多小对象,很容易对它们进行定制,但是很难学习这些系统,排错也很困难D、Decorator与它的Component不一样,Decorator是一个透明的包装
考题
单选题下面属于结构模式的有()。A
策略模式(Strategies)B
单例模式(Singleton)C
抽象工厂模式(Abstract Factory)D
装饰模式(Decorator)
考题
单选题以下哪种设计模式能够支持动态地给一个对象增加其他职责而且在职责整合时支持热插拔()A
桥接模式(Bridge)B
装饰模式(Decorator)C
享元模式(Flyweight)D
外观模式(Facade)
考题
多选题Decorator模式主要两个缺点主要有以下哪些?()A比静态继承更灵活B避免在层次结构高层的类有太多的特征C有许多小对象,很容易对它们进行定制,但是很难学习这些系统,排错也很困难DDecorator与它的Component不一样,Decorator是一个透明的包装
考题
多选题Decorator模式主要两个优点有以下哪些?()A比静态继承更灵活B避免在层次结构高层的类有太多的特征C有许多小对象,很容易对它们进行定制,但是很难学习这些系统,排错也很困难DDecorator与它的Component不一样,Decorator是一个透明的包装
考题
问答题C/S模式有哪些优点?
热门标签
最新试卷